Study on the Mode of the River Channel Shrinking in the Lower Yellow River

The wandering reach of the Lower Yellow River has been continuously shrunk over the recent 20 years, which brings great threat to flood prevention. In order to find out the cause and the pattern of the watercourse shrinking, the movable bed physical model experiment was carried out. The result reveals that the development of watercourse shrinking changes with different water-sediment conditions. It can be classified into two categories, according to the position of deposition, of concurrently silting of bank and channel and centralized channel deposition. Meanwhile, there is also a phenomenon called deposition without shrinking. Because watercourse shrinking is a complicated development process, whether the watercourse shrinks or not should be judged by such essential factors as the area of the wetted cross-section and the mean elevation of the main channels riverbed and so on, with the exception of the breadth depth ratio of the cross-section.
